Working from Langkawi, honestly

Guests ask us constantly whether Langkawi can be a base. Often, yes: rent can stay sane, fibre is real in the right buildings, and your screen breaks look like paddies instead of Slack. It is still a village-heavy island—roosters, prayer calls, patchy sidewalks, afternoon heat that does not care about your calendar. That is not a bug to fix with a longer cafe list; it is the texture you budget for.

These are the boring wins we walk people through: how to land and settle without losing a day, how long to test a place before you pay for a month, beach versus inland sleep when you need quiet calls, and how to stack morning work before humidity spikes. Visa and money questions sit next to wifi reality, not Instagram reels.
